The Dallas Cowboys’ 34–26 defeat to the Minnesota Vikings didn’t just mark another loss in a collapsing season — it nearly extinguished the franchise’s remaining playoff hopes. And in the aftermath, kicker Brandon Aubrey revealed that the emotional fallout inside the locker room was just as painful as the result on the field.

Aubrey, who had been one of the Cowboys’ most reliable performers throughout the 2025 season, endured a rare and costly night. Two missed field goals — including a critical long attempt in the fourth quarter — loomed large in a game where Dallas repeatedly settled for three points while Minnesota found the end zone.

Following the game, Aubrey acknowledged that tensions boiled over in the locker room. According to the kicker, a defensive leader confronted him directly, voicing the collective frustration of a team that felt its postseason dreams slipping away.

“He didn’t sugarcoat it,” Aubrey said. “He told me straight up that in games like this, every mistake echoes through the whole season. I understood exactly where he was coming from.”

Sources inside the organization described the locker room atmosphere as raw and emotionally charged. Defensive players, who felt they had kept the game within reach despite limited pressure and missed opportunities, struggled to process how narrow margins once again tilted against Dallas.

Aubrey did not push back or deflect blame. Instead, he described the exchange as difficult but necessary.

“This league doesn’t give you room to hide,” Aubrey said. “When you miss in moments like that, you owe it to your teammates to own it — fully. I didn’t make the kicks we needed, and I have to live with that.”

The loss dropped the Cowboys deeper into the NFC playoff hole, with models now giving them less than a one percent chance of reaching the postseason. For a team that entered the year with championship aspirations, the emotional weight of that reality was evident.

No altercation followed the confrontation. There were no raised voices afterward — only silence. Several players later described it as the kind of moment that defines whether a locker room fractures or hardens together.

For Aubrey, Sunday night was a sobering reminder of the NFL’s unforgiving nature. One swing of the leg can validate a season — or unravel it.

And for the Cowboys, the defeat against Minnesota may be remembered not just for the scoreline, but for the night when frustration finally boiled over, laying bare the cost of missed chances and fading belief
